Getting There

  • Walking

    If you are starting from the Harare Central Business District (CBD), head south on Samora Machel Avenue towards the intersection with George Silundika Avenue. Turn left onto George Silundika Avenue and walk straight for about 10 minutes until you reach the corner of George Silundika Avenue and Fourth Street. Continue walking straight and you will see Harare Gardens on your left, located at 52GW+JVC. It is a large green space, making it easy to spot.

  • Public Transport

    From the Harare CBD, you can catch a kombi (shared taxi) heading towards the Eastlea or Samora Machel routes. Get off at the intersection of George Silundika Avenue and Fourth Street. From there, walk west on Fourth Street for about 5 minutes. You will see Harare Gardens on your right at 52GW+JVC. It's a well-known landmark, so feel free to ask the driver or locals for directions.

  • Bicycle

    If you prefer cycling, start at the Harare CBD and head south on Samora Machel Avenue. After about 1 kilometer, make a left turn onto George Silundika Avenue. Continue cycling straight for approximately 1 kilometer. You will see Harare Gardens on your left at 52GW+JVC. There are bike racks available nearby for you to secure your bicycle while you explore the gardens.

Nestled in the heart of Harare, Harare Gardens is a beautiful park that serves as a peaceful retreat for both locals and tourists alike. Spanning several acres, this urban oasis is adorned with lush greenery, vibrant flowers, and impressive trees that create a refreshing atmosphere amidst the city’s hustle and bustle. Visitors can stroll along meandering pathways, take a seat on one of the many benches, or spread out a picnic blanket on the grass to enjoy a leisurely afternoon in nature. The gardens are not just a place for relaxation; they also serve as a venue for various cultural events and gatherings throughout the year, showcasing the vibrant spirit of Zimbabwean community life. For those interested in local flora, the park is home to a variety of indigenous plants and trees, making it a great spot for casual nature walks and educational excursions. Families can often be seen enjoying the open spaces, making it a friendly environment for children to play and explore. Additionally, the gardens provide a unique opportunity to interact with local artisans and vendors during special events, giving visitors a taste of Zimbabwean culture and craftsmanship. Whether you’re looking for a quiet place to unwind, a scenic backdrop for photos, or a chance to connect with the local community, Harare Gardens offers a memorable experience for all who visit.
